The DWBX zone is the depth extension of the WBX porphyry-style gold-copper mineralization currently mined in the pit. Mineralization is associated with potassic alteration and early quartz veins within the DWBX stock and stock margins. Results received to-date show the depth extension of the mineralization and potential to extend the pit to mine DWBX and DWBX Extension. The Goldmark zone is directly west of the current Mount Milligan pit design, situated above the high grade DWBX zone. Drilling during the year aimed to test the western extent of the Goldmark mineralization that had been intersected in previous drilling programs. Shallow porphyry-style gold and copper mineralization is hosted at the margins of dykes and the Goldmark stock. High gold-low copper (“HGLC”) style mineralization occurs throughout the zone. The results show potential for shallow resource addition and the extension of mineralization west of the existing pit boundary. Significant results include:

The North Slope zone is approximately 1.5 kilometres from the western margins of the existing pit boundary. Assays returned show localized shallow zones of low-grade gold and copper mineralization related to the North Slope stock, with higher-grade porphyry-style gold and copper mineralization at depth. The Boundary zone is within 500 metres of the western margins of the Southern Star pit boundary. Assays returned show shallow and deep porphyry-style gold and copper mineralization associated with dykes in the Boundary zone and the extension of the Southern Star stock at depth. Mineralization is associated with potassic and propylitic alteration, often overprinted by quartz-sericite-pyrite alteration, with early quartz veins and chalcopyrite ± pyrite veins. Goldfield Project (“Goldfield”)
Gemfield deposit and its immediate satellite target areas are geologically characterized by gently-dipping, intermediate and felsic volcanic units unconformably overlain by unconsolidated pebble to cobble conglomerate and down-dropped by post-mineral normal faults. Mineralization is typically hosted in stratabound Sandstorm rhyolite, although lower grade mineralization can be found in several of the felsic units, and is associated with a large, widespread blanket of quartz - alunite alteration dominated by pyrite in a high sulfidation environment. The Jupiter and Callisto prospects represent deeper sulfide mineralization transitioning to shallow oxide mineralization in the up-dip projection of the host stratigraphy. Exploration activities focused on defining the extent of the oxide mineralization, and additional exploration activities are planned at both Jupiter and Callisto in 2024. Öksüt Mine (“Öksüt”)
In the fourth quarter of 2023, five core drill holes were completed at Öksüt, aimed to test for a potential deep porphyry target beneath the Keltepe and Güneytepe pits. The exploration for deep porphyry deposits was initiated based on historical drill holes confirming potassic alteration related to porphyry intrusive on the Öksüt license. In 2024, a detailed alteration analysis is expected to be carried out using 2023 and deep historical holes drilled in and around Öksüt.

Mineral resources are not mineral reserves, and do not have demonstrated economic viability, but do have reasonable prospects for economic extraction. Measured and indicated mineral resources are sufficiently well defined to allow geological and grade continuity to be reasonably assumed and permit the application of technical and economic parameters in assessing the economic viability of the resource. Inferred mineral resources are estimated on limited information not sufficient to verify geological and grade continuity or to allow technical and economic parameters to be applied. Inferred mineral resources are too speculative geologically to have economic considerations applied to them to enable them to be categorized as mineral reserves. There is no certainty that mineral resources of any category can be upgraded to mineral reserves through continued exploration.
